Output c8cc5625e12b1d432684bc3f1ae682011fab8997a8633b67daba4fad9da4451c:7

value
9266568
script pubkey
OP_0 OP_PUSHBYTES_32 3d9b3e1002864ab1c5007545811a4afb304c76cabe60a1174f1dc5ada365616d
address
bc1q8kdnuyqzse9tr3gqw4zczxj2lvcycak2hes2z960rhz6mgm9v9kswjmdhm
transaction
c8cc5625e12b1d432684bc3f1ae682011fab8997a8633b67daba4fad9da4451c
confirmations
235037
spent
true